From 77430c4838b193cc380ddf56f12ecbc68ed1f626 Mon Sep 17 00:00:00 2001 From: salles Date: Mon, 24 Sep 2007 10:25:37 +0200 Subject: [PATCH] Le script n'est pas bloquant quand une adresse mail n'est pas trouv dans la base. darcs-hash:20070924082537-72cb0-2b671693b6929231e933586cfd28c6caea319841.gz --- admin/mail_invalide/mail_invalide.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/admin/mail_invalide/mail_invalide.py b/admin/mail_invalide/mail_invalide.py index c953acf7..d547de66 100755 --- a/admin/mail_invalide/mail_invalide.py +++ b/admin/mail_invalide/mail_invalide.py @@ -71,7 +71,10 @@ for adresse in adresses : data['adherent'][0].mail_invalide(True) except : - sys.exit("Erreur : l'adresse < %s > n'a pas été trouvée dans la base" % adresse) + print("Erreur : l'adresse < %s > n'a pas été trouvée dans la base" % adresse) + adresses.remove(adresse) + if len(adresses) == 0 : + sys.exit("Aucune adresse valide") chbres.append(chbre) date = time.strftime("%A %d %B %Y",time.localtime(time.time()+15*24*3600))